Output 054432243836a572c6000c35483f225ac9a1f4128014c03c6a552d8bcc433b69:0

value
123820020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 365995467bd3adfd765c3d4d2516e669d8a71ba2 OP_EQUAL
address
MCrY38dfwSU1mcfQyYkkqowfoETH8pzNGs
transaction
054432243836a572c6000c35483f225ac9a1f4128014c03c6a552d8bcc433b69
spent
true